Abstract
We establish an existence theorem for perturbed transonic steady potential flows where the boundary of the subsonic region consists of a transonic shock and thus the governing equation becomes a free boundary problem. We establish gradient estimates and use the fixed point theorem of Caristi’s, which does not require a compactness of the map, to establish the existence result. We provide new techniques to handle the gradients and show that the flow is strictly elliptic inside of the subsonic region.
